Did not have a clue at 12 o''clock I would be here! Looking for a football fix I decided on Stafford rangers v Atherton Colleries but on arrival discovered it was a late postponement due to an away player from their last game(gainsbourgh) testing positive for covid19. The staff at Stafford were great giving access to the ground, a few butties from the hospitality and a couple of free progs before a few people put this game in my head(had thought about Congleton). First half was even with not many clear chances but the visitors came out strongly for the second half and took the lead with a shot from just inside the box on the left which I thought the keeper could have done better with although it did swerve a little. The second came with a glancing header from the right after a cutback cross from the by line This woke the home side up and they traded chances with both having shots cleared off the line, Worksops would have been spectacular as the keeper was lobbed as he was well outside his box. This was a season high home attendance 8 more than their FA cup replay defeat to Leamington and 42 more than their highest home league gate so far
